As a Visionary member, I have to ask the plan owner for new addresses. This is very annoying for me and for them. They could give us admins but that gives permission to everything and that's not so great from a security standpoint.
It would be great if the plan owners/admins could allocate address slots and custom domains to specific users and then let them manage these.
